Physical Therapist cost in Ontario, CA

A typical Physical Therapist figure in Ontario is about $146 per session, about 13% above the national figure of $130.

Why is Ontario higher than the national price?

This estimate moves the national figure halfway with what the workers behind Physical Therapist earn in Ontario, from federal wage data, and halfway with the local cost of living. Together they put Ontario about 13% above the national figure.
